Job Description Summary
The Manager, Insurance Regulatory Compliance plays a critical role in supporting a multi-state MGA operating model, ensuring compliance with state insurance regulatory requirements across delegated authority programs, partner relationships, and product offerings.
This role is responsible for supporting the Director, Insurance Regulatory Compliance with regulatory operations that commonly sit within an MGA environment, including regulatory inquiries and examinations, consumer complaints, partner compliance oversight, and coordination with carrier partners on filings and regulatory obligations. The Manager acts as a key compliance advisor to internal business teams and external partners, translating regulatory requirements into practical, scalable guidance.
As a people manager, this role owns key compliance programs (e.g., complaints management, compliance testing and monitoring), educates business partners on regulatory risk, and coaches and mentors junior-level compliance team members.
What You’ll Do (Functions & Responsibilities)
MGA Regulatory Compliance & Oversight
- Serve as a point of contact for regulatory inquiries, data calls, examinations, and audits affecting MGA operations and delegated authority programs.
- Coordinate responses to DOI requests in collaboration with internal teams, carrier partners, and external advisors.
- Monitor state regulatory, legislative, and bureau changes relevant to MGA operations and support implementation efforts.
- Conduct compliance reviews of partner programs, delegated authority arrangements, and third-party vendors.
Program Ownership & Compliance Operations
- Own and manage core MGA compliance programs, including regulatory complaint management, compliance monitoring, and testing activities.
- Oversee intake, investigation, documentation, and resolution of regulatory and consumer complaints.
- Support risk-based reviews of underwriting, policy administration, disclosures, and producer-related activities.
- Contribute to internal audits, compliance reporting, remediation tracking, and governance activities.
Carrier & Partner Collaboration
- Partner with carrier compliance teams on regulatory interpretations, filing responsibilities, audits, and examinations.
- Support oversight of delegated authority relationships and adherence to carrier agreements.
- Serve as a liaison between carrier requirements and MGA business teams.
Business Advisory & Education
- Act as a trusted advisor to Product, Operations, Technology, and Partner teams.
- Educate business partners on regulatory obligations and emerging risks.
- Support compliant process design for new products, states, and partner programs.
People Leadership & Development
- Lead, coach, and mentor junior compliance team members.
- Set performance expectations and support professional development.
- Assist with workload planning and prioritization.
